The main mechanic behind these kills isn't the massive avoidance that the level 80's have (which most people in this thread seem to think) but rather a bug which is being abused with Vengeance. Abusing the bug is allowing the player to gain millions of vengeance when they should only be getting thousands. The millions of AP they get allows them to (in the paladins case) absorb massive amounts of damage with a single sacred shield and avoid just about every mechanic in the fight, as well as giving them massive damage so they can actually kill the bosses within enrage. If they weren't abusing the vengeance bug then they wouldn't survive past the first explosion on this particular fight.

Just wanted to point out that this is not how it works since MoP. Dodge/Parry roll first on it's on table. After it's been determined if you are going to dodge/parry it'll then decide if you are going to block or take damage.
Dodge/Parry = 1st roll table
Block = 2nd roll table
